Fire fighters called in to sort out Building Safety Regulator 1 day Reforms to the Building Safety Regulator are to be made, under new leadership and with extra staff.
The Building Safety Regulator (BSR), established as by the Building Safety Act 2022 as the post-Grenfell building control authority for residential tower blocks, is to be shaken up – with actual fire fighters taking charge. The Grenfell Tower Inquiry had recommended nationalising it to bring it under state control.
